    20. Hi! I am so glad you posted! We need to liven up this thread! I am actually surprised that Amelia's measurements have not been posted before. That really should have been done for everyone at the beginning. Anyway, I do sew, but I do not design clothes, so that being said, I did measure my Amelia to the best of my ability, and I feel that these measurements are pretty accurate.

      Height: 10.2 cm

      Head Circumference: 8.2 cm

      Shoulder Width: 2.5 cm

      Arm Length: 2.5 cm

      Chest/Bust: 4.5 cm

      Waist: 4.3 cm

      Hips: 5.0 cm

      Leg Length: 3.8 cm

      Foot Length: 1.4 cm

      Foot Width: 0.6 cm

      Eye Size: 6 mm Round (Please note that Amelia has very deep eye sockets.)

      I hope these help!

    27. Agarva, as promised, here is a pic of my Amelia wearing a Petite Blythe dress. It fits, but it is a little on the short side. It is also a little tight to fasten in the back, but it does fasten. Personally, I wouldn't go out and buy any Petite Blythe outfits for my Amelia, but being I already had this one, it is cute on her. Of course, the Petite Blythe shoes will not fit Amelia. The hat, shoes, and socks in the photo are made especially for Amelia, as I'm sure you know. I have a longer Petite Blythe dress/evening gown that I did not try on her, but I held it up to her, and it would come to around her middle to lower calf area--definitely way above her ankles. Anyway, at least this gives you an idea of the fit.

    29. You are very welcome! The dress definitely fits her, and I am going to keep it for her since it is just an extra dress I have. I do think it looks cute on her, too. Amelia appears to have a longer torso than the Petite Blythe. That's what makes the dress shorter on her. The Petite Blythe looks taller than her, though, when you put them side by side, but it is mainly because the Petite Blythe has such a large head, as all Blythe dolls do. That's where she gets her height. Her body is a little tinier than Amelia's, though. If you don't have or can't find any Amelia clothes, then you may consider getting some Petite Blythe clothes for your Amelia. I would stay with the simple styles, though, like this dress. That way, they will most likely fit.

      I haven't changed this Amelia's eyes yet--they are her stock eyes--but I have changed one of my previous Amelia's eyes before. The sockets are very deep, and that makes it harder to do, but it can definitely be done. All Amelias take 6mm eyes, and they need to be round. I have only used acrylic eyes in Amelias, so I'm not sure how glass eyes would work. I would actually like to try that, but I don't have any that small on hand. I'm sure they would work just fine, too, though, as long as they are round.

    49. Thank you, shelrie! My Amelia wears mostly WI clothes, but you can also find cute handmade Amelia clothes on eBay and Etsy. Just search under "Amelia Thimble". I have a RealPuki, but I have never tried her clothes on Amelia due to the size difference. Amelia is a little taller and much thinner all over. I think the RP clothes would be a hit or miss. There are some other little dolls whose clothes fit sometimes, such as Petite Blythe, but, again, it is a hit or miss situation. To be on the safe side, I would recommend buying clothes specifically made for Amelia. Have fun shopping! :daisy
